目 录
摘 要 I
ABSTRACT II
目 录 II
第1章 绪论 1
1.1背景及意义 1
1.2 国内外研究概况 1
1.3 研究的内容 1
第2章 相关技术 2
前端技术:nodejs+vue+elementui
前端:HTML5,CSS3、JavaScript、VUE
功能介绍
管理员:首页、个人中心、用户管理、维护人员管理、区域信息管理、合作商户管理、充电宝投放管理、租赁订单管理、归还订单管理、费用订单管理、充电宝维护管理、公告栏管理、系统管理,维护人员;首页、个人中心、充电宝投放管理、租赁订单管理、归还订单管理、费用订单管理、充电宝维护管理,用户;首页、个人中心、租赁订单管理、归还订单管理、费用订单管理,前台首页:首页、合作商户、充电宝投放、公告栏、个人中心、后台管理。
下面我们讲解
1、 node_modules文件夹(有npn install产生)
这文件夹就是在创建完项目后,cd到项目目录执行npm install后生成的文件夹,下载了项目需要的依赖项。
2、package.json文件
此文件是项目的配置文件(可定义应用程序名,版本,依赖项等等)。node_modules文件夹下的依赖项是从哪里知道的呢?原因就是项目根目录下的这个package.json文件,执行npm install时会去找此文件中的dependencies,并安装指定的依赖项。
3、public文件夹(包含images、javascripts、stylesheets)
这个文件夹做过Web开发的应该一看就知道,为了存放图片、脚本、样式等文件的。
4、routes文件夹
用于存放路由文件。
5、views文件夹
存放视图。
第3章 系统分析 4
3.1 需求分析 4
3.2 系统可行性分析 4
3.2.1技术可行性:技术背景 4
3.2.2经济可行性 5
3.2.3操作可行性: 5
3.3 项目设计目标与原则 5
3.4系统流程分析 6
3.4.1操作流程 6
3.4.2添加信息流程 7
3.4.3删除信息流程 8
第4章 系统设计 10
4.1 系统体系结构 10
4.2开发流程设计 11
4.3 数据库设计原则 12
4.4 数据表 14
第5章 系统详细设计 19
5.1管理员功能模块 19
5.2维护人员功能模块 22
5.3用户功能模块 22
5.4前台首页功能模块 22
第6章 系统测试 26
6.1系统测试的目的 26
6.2系统测试方法 27
6.3功能测试 27
结 论 29
致 谢 30
参考文献 31
如今手机是人们不可离身的一件物品,吃饭,坐地铁都离不开手机的陪伴,有的个人手机电不够用则买个充电宝,但人也有忘记带的时候,一但忘记带了或没有充电宝的人在外面手机突然没电了,严重的会导至很多事情发生。现推广共享解决了这一难题,让没有充电宝的或有充电宝但出门忘记的人不用再得心手机电量的问题。
如今生活每个人都离不开手机,出门等地铁,公交车上,甚至上厕所都在玩手机,尤其是在现在手机应用多的数不胜数的情况下,各种APP应用吸引着用户大肆地玩手机,如游戏,新闻,和小视频等等,这些APP应用玩着会上瘾,当你出门时正在看着手机玩得上 劲的时候,此时手机突然没有电了,这种感受很多人都有遇到过。手机待机一般到晚上都没电了,有的手机电池差的中午就没电了,当出差或在外的时候,正在谈着项目的时候通话突然断了就有可能影响整个公司经济利润或项目运营,情况还有更严重的,所以出门在外手机没电的烦恼一直緾绕着人们。直到共享充电宝的诞生,让人们出门在外玩游戏,工作都有了足够的底气放肆地去玩,而共享充电宝管理必须要有一套完整的管理方案才能进行共享,包括收费金额,投放地点等管理,让共享充电宝走向更多的商家,慢慢扩大到全国各地,这方面管理金额费用极高,因此开发本系统的意义在于让投资商更容易管理这些遍布各地的充电宝。